Comment utiliser PHP pour implémenter des barres de défilement et des lignes de séparation dans les mini-programmes WeChat

WBOY
Libérer: 2023-06-01 08:18:01
original
1747 Les gens l'ont consulté

En tant que plateforme de développement d'applications mobiles très populaire, les mini-programmes WeChat ont attiré de nombreux développeurs et utilisateurs. Dans le processus de développement de mini-programmes WeChat, les barres de défilement et les lignes de séparation sont des contrôles de page très courants. Cet article explique comment utiliser PHP pour implémenter de tels contrôles afin d'aider les développeurs à effectuer leur travail de développement plus efficacement.

1. Implémentation de barres de défilement

Dans les mini-programmes WeChat, les barres de défilement sont généralement utilisées pour le contenu qui doit défiler sur la page. Il existe de nombreuses façons d'implémenter des barres de défilement en PHP, l'une des méthodes les plus simples consiste à utiliser l'effet d'animation de transition CSS3.

L'attribut de transition dans CSS3 peut obtenir un effet d'animation de transition en douceur d'un style CSS à un autre style CSS. En définissant la position de la barre de défilement, l'effet de déplacement de la barre de défilement peut être obtenu, obtenant ainsi l'effet de défilement requis sur. la page. La méthode d'implémentation spécifique est la suivante :

  1. Ajoutez un élément conteneur dans le code HTML pour contenir le contenu qui doit défiler, par exemple :
<div class="container">
  <p>这是需要卷动的内容</p>
  <p>这也是需要卷动的内容</p>
</div>
Copier après la connexion
  1. Dans le style CSS, définissez les attributs de hauteur et de débordement du conteneur élément, ainsi que la barre de défilement La largeur et la couleur d'arrière-plan, par exemple :
.container {
  height: 300px;
  overflow-y: scroll;
}

.container::-webkit-scrollbar {
  width: 10px;
}

.container::-webkit-scrollbar-thumb {
  background-color: #ccc;
}
Copier après la connexion
  1. La définition de l'effet d'animation de la barre de défilement peut être obtenue en définissant l'attribut de transition, par exemple :
.container::-webkit-scrollbar-thumb {
  background-color: #ccc;
  transition: background-color 0.3s ease;
}

.container::-webkit-scrollbar-thumb:hover {
  background-color: #888;
}
Copier après la connexion

Après les étapes ci-dessus sont définis, la barre de défilement peut être facilement implémentée en PHP. Il vous suffit d'écrire le code HTML et le style CSS dans le fichier PHP et d'utiliser le fichier comme fichier logique d'arrière-plan de la mini page du programme.

2. Implémentation de lignes de séparation

Dans les mini-programmes WeChat, les lignes de séparation sont généralement utilisées pour distinguer les contrôles d'interface dans différentes zones ou différents contenus. L'implémentation de la ligne de démarcation en PHP peut être réalisée via l'attribut border dans le style CSS. La méthode d'implémentation spécifique est la suivante :

  1. Ajoutez un élément conteneur dans le code HTML, par exemple :
<div class="container">
  <p>这是需要分割线的内容</p>
  <hr>
  <p>这是另一个需要分割线的内容</p>
</div>
Copier après la connexion
  1. Dans le style CSS. , définissez le style de la ligne de séparation , par exemple :
hr {
  border: none;
  border-top: 1px solid #ccc;
  margin: 10px 0;
}
Copier après la connexion

Une fois les étapes ci-dessus configurées, la fonction de ligne de séparation peut être implémentée en PHP. De même, il vous suffit d'écrire le code HTML et le style CSS dans le fichier PHP et d'utiliser le fichier comme fichier logique d'arrière-plan de la mini page du programme.

Résumé :

Ce qui précède est une méthode simple pour utiliser PHP pour implémenter des barres de défilement et des lignes de séparation dans les mini-programmes WeChat. Bien entendu, il existe de nombreuses autres méthodes d’implémentation utilisant PHP, et les développeurs peuvent choisir en fonction de leurs propres besoins et de leur niveau technique. Dans le développement de mini-programmes WeChat, une utilisation flexible de la technologie PHP peut améliorer l'efficacité du développement et rendre le processus de développement de mini-programmes plus simple et plus efficace.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Étiquettes associées:
source:php.cn
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n
Tutoriels populaires
Plus>
Derniers téléchargements
Plus>
effets Web
Code source du site Web
Matériel du site Web
Modèle frontal